So, what does it mean when we talk about "sustainable fashion"? Sustainable fashion refers to environmentally friendly methods used in the garment industry, such as those for making, distributing, and disposing of clothing. Here, we take a more nuanced look at the term "sustainable fashion," defining it as the industry's practice of sustaining the healthy lives of the people who make our clothes through fair wages, secure working conditions, and attention to maker well-being.

Instead of looking into which clothing brands are more eco-friendly, it's best to just reuse old clothes or buy used. Look into secondhand stores, borrow from friends, and garage sales before you drop a tonne of cash on a brand new wardrobe.

If you've done your research and are still set on buying new, you can take heart in the fact that many manufacturers are working to reduce the environmental impact of their products. Brands that claim to be eco-friendly should not necessarily be trusted. Many shoppers would prefer to support ethical businesses, but marketing gurus in the fashion industry use misleading "greenwashing" tactics instead of making the changes necessary to truly run a sustainable company.

Naadam

Due to the fact that its luxurious cashmere sweater can be purchased for only $75, Naadam has been one of our favourite brands for quite some time. Nevertheless, there is a great deal more to the brand than meets the eye, including a dedication to openness and sustainability. In 2019, one hundred percent of the materials that were used came from either renewable sources or recycled sources, and the company works directly with herders in Mongolia to pay them a fair wage.

Reformation

We also like Reformation because of its chic style and its commitment to sustainability; it is one of the most well-known brands in the field of sustainable fashion. The product has been given a seal of approval from Climate Neutral as being carbon neutral, and the company has set a goal of becoming climate positive by the year 2025. Additionally, environmental impact reports are made available to customers in order to keep them updated on the company's progress.

Cotopaxi

Another brand of outerwear that comes highly recommended by us is Cotopaxi. This company is a Certified B Corporation and donates one percent of its annual sales to causes that work to alleviate poverty and support community growth. It places a significant amount of emphasis on only employing ethical and environmentally responsible working conditions, and it gives grants to specific nonprofit organisations on an annual basis.

Mud Jeans

Mud Jeans is another brand of jeans that comes highly recommended by industry professionals. This is due to the fact that the company's jeans are made with up to 40% recycled denim from post-consumer sources and only use 581 litres of water per pair, whereas the industry standard is 7,000.

Patagonia

Patagonia is a well-known brand in the world of outdoor recreation, and although you might only recognise the company for its puffy jackets and recognisable fleeces, you might be surprised to learn how environmentally responsible the company is. Patagonia only works with factories that have been awarded the Fair Trade Certification and obtains the majority of its materials from environmentally conscious producers.
